/*
IS Sector Advisory Services Division (TASC) Locations and Directions Stylesheet.
Controls the appearance of the IS ASD (TASC) Locations and Directions index page customizable elements.
Design by ShareCenter Information Management Staff on behalf of NGIS ASD group
Date originally created November 2008; Updated April 2009 */

/****************************** POP-UP LOCATION DIV COMPONENTS ******************************/
/* "locationbox" classes - Controls the appearance of center column menu boxes */
.locationbox { background-color:#fdfcf2; border:1px #b9b8b8 solid; font-family:Arial, Helvetica, sans-serif; font-size:12px; padding:0px; margin:0px; }
/* "locationbox-title" class - Controls the title portion of pop-up location boxes */
.locationbox-title {
	width:100%;
	height:24px;
	margin:0px;
	padding:3px 0px 2px 5px;
	background-color:#ADDEEE;
	font-weight:bold;
}
/* "locationbox-text" class - Controls the background of pop-up location boxes */
.locationbox-text {
	width:100%;
	margin:0px;
	background-color:#E2F4FA;
	font-weight:normal;
	line-height:12pt;
	list-style:none;
	padding:0px 0px 8px 5px;
}
.locationbox-text a:link { color:#003399;text-decoration:none; font-size:12px;}
.locationbox-text a.text { color:#003399;text-decoration:none; font-size:12px;}
.locationbox-text a:visited {color:#003399;text-decoration:none;font-size:12px; }
.locationbox-text a:hover { color:#ff0000; text-decoration:underline; font-size:12px;}

/* "locationbox-fixed" classes - Fixed width version of locationbox.  Used when more than one column is required */
.locationbox-fixed { width:600px; background-color:#fdfcf2; border:1px #b9b8b8 solid; font-family:Arial, Helvetica, sans-serif; font-size:12px; padding:0px; margin:0px; }

.locationbox-textL {width:300px; float:left;}
.locationbox-textR {width:300px; float:right;}

/*locations*/
#alabama { position:absolute; width:208px; height:115px; z-index:2; left:auto; top:auto; visibility: hidden; }
#arizona { position:absolute; width:208px; height:115px; z-index:3; left: auto; top: auto; visibility: hidden; }
#california { position:absolute; width:208px; height:115px; z-index:4; left: auto; top: auto; visibility: hidden; }
#colorado { position:absolute; width:208px; height:115px; z-index:5; left: auto; top: auto; visibility: hidden; }
#florida { position:absolute; width:208px; height:115px; z-index:6; left: auto; top: auto; visibility: hidden; }
#hawaii { position:absolute; width:208px; height:115px; z-index:7; left: auto; top: auto; visibility: hidden; }
#maine { position:absolute; width:208px; height:115px; z-index:8; left: auto; top: auto; visibility: hidden; }
#maryland { position:absolute; width:208px; height:115px; z-index:9; left: auto; top: auto; visibility: hidden; }
#massachusetts { position:absolute; width:208px; height:115px; z-index:10; left: auto; top: auto; visibility: hidden; }
#missouri { position:absolute; width:208px; height:115px; z-index:11; left: auto; top: auto; visibility: hidden; }
#nebraska { position:absolute; width:208px; height:115px; z-index:12; left: auto; top: auto; visibility: hidden; }
#newmexico { position:absolute; width:208px; height:115px; z-index:13; left: auto; top: auto; visibility: hidden; }
#northcarolina { position:absolute; width:208px; height:115px; z-index:14; left: auto; top: auto; visibility: hidden; }
#texas { position:absolute; width:208px; height:115px; z-index:15; left: auto; top: auto; visibility: hidden; }
#virginia { position:absolute; width:632px; height:368px; z-index:16; left: auto; top: auto; visibility: hidden; }
#hamptonroads { position:absolute; width:208px; height:115px; z-index:17; left: auto; top: auto; visibility: hidden; }
#washingtondc { position:absolute; width:208px; height:115px; z-index:18; left: auto; top: auto; visibility: hidden; }
#westva { position:absolute; width:208px; height:115px; z-index:19; left: auto; top: auto; visibility: hidden; }
#utah { position:absolute; width:208px; height:115px; z-index:20; left: auto; top: auto; visibility: hidden; }
